Description | *The previous solicitation is listed below for reference The City intends to select a qualified Design Consultant for landscape architectural design and engineering services for Phase I development of 40-acre John D. and Byrd Mims Garison Memorial Park in Buda, Texas. The project includes maintaining and enhancing recreational water access for the public through identified activities in the Garison Park Master Plan. Phase I of the project includes: site parking; waterfront access including kayak/canoe launch, fishing, and swimming; trails; landscaping; and other site amenities including on and off-site utilities and infrastructure. Phase II of the project includes: construction of a Nature Center and event rental space, evaluation and possible restoration of existing homestead structures and barn, and restoration of native prairie land throughout the park. The project's goal is to seek City Council and Parks Commission concurrence on the elements to include in the Phase I design and develop a construction set of plans for the elements identified in Phase I. The design team will also identify probable construction costs to be evaluated for consideration in an upcoming bond election and offer a unique, sustainable, and exceptional park for the citizens of Buda for both Phases I and Phase II of the project. The City will be applying for a TPWD grant for this project and requests assistance in the process of writing the grant. The Consultant shall plan for the required meetings with staff and presentations to the City Council necessary to complete this project by the end of December 2021.
